Subject: Handover — doclint DB

Marta,

Taking leave Friday; here's the doclint state for the sync. Linter runs nightly against the styleguide corpus, writes violations to the `lint_findings` table. Two stuck rows from last Tuesday — safe to delete. Backups run at 02:00, retained 14 days. Vacuum job is manual for now; run it if the table tops 2M rows. Schema changes need sign-off from the Korval platform crew. The service account connects with the string below.

— Denys

database URL for bahop-yagep: mssql://sildor_svc:35ha7jz@db-fb6d.nelvrodyn.example:5432/casath

## v2.8.0 — Config Hot-Reloading

The Pinewheel service now reloads its configuration without restart. A file watcher detects changes to `service.toml`, validates the new config against the schema, and atomically swaps it in; invalid configs are rejected with the previous config retained. New team members: note that secrets are *not* hot-reloaded by design. Questions about edge cases should go to the feature owner listed below.

signatory, tahaf-kagaf: Rusath Sileth Praeth

**Ticket: Donation-receipt mailer — batching change needs sign-off**

The Givewell-style mailer for Heartbloom currently sends receipts one-by-one; we want nightly batching to cut send costs roughly in half. Template and unsubscribe handling are unchanged, staging run looked clean. Just need a thumbs-up before Friday's deploy. Flagging the person who has to approve this, listed below.

signatory, yahog-badug: Quenix Ulaael

Subject: Velston Region Sales Review — Quick Heads-Up

Hi all,

Welcome aboard, Darya! Quick note ahead of Thursday's review: the Velston region outperformed again, mostly thanks to the Clarebrook accounts, while Northgate stalled a bit. Marlon will walk us through the numbers and a few fixes. One item stays in this thread only — see the note directly below.

management briefing: Only 33 of the 205 pilot accounts renewed Kasath, so a churn review is set for October 17. Weniusek Logistics is in early talks to buy Holethax Freight for about $345.6 million.